Output 23b62c8f043c0abe567fd043055c772ce916bddefb8787a1a9c4da2750eb7b85:64

value
25853
script pubkey
OP_0 OP_PUSHBYTES_20 21c67d8aafa589cb892a7f8b0db6e6eb4ac8e67a
address
bc1qy8r8mz405kyuhzf2079smdhxad9v3en6m4x7wz
transaction
23b62c8f043c0abe567fd043055c772ce916bddefb8787a1a9c4da2750eb7b85